Leadership Overview
Tennessee Oncology has 4 executives leading key functions including operations, financial management, medical oversight, and strategic planning.
Committed to advancing cancer care standards, Tennessee Oncology delivers comprehensive oncology services across Middle Tennessee, Chattanooga, and Northwest Georgia while maintaining a physician-owned model focused on superior patient outcomes.
